Greenboot is the generic health check framework for the `systemd` service on `rpm-ostree` systems such as {op-system-ostree-first}. This framework is included in {microshift-short} installations with the `microshift-greenboot` and `greenboot-default-health-checks` RPM packages.
Learn about how greenboot health checks are used with {microshift-short}.

Greenboot health checks run at various times to assess system health and automate a rollback on `rpm-ostree` systems to the last healthy state in cases of software trouble, for example:

* Default health check scripts run each time the system starts.
* In addition the to the default health checks, you can write, install, and configure application health check scripts to also run every time the system starts.
* Greenboot can reduce your risk of being locked out of edge devices during updates and prevent a significant interruption of service if an update fails.
* When a failure is detected, the system boots into the last known working configuration using the `rpm-ostree` rollback capability. This feature is especially useful automation for edge devices where direct serviceability is either limited or non-existent.

A {microshift-short} application health check script is included in the `microshift-greenboot` RPM. The `greenboot-default-health-checks` RPM includes health check scripts verifying that DNS and `ostree` services are accessible. You can create your own health check scripts for the workloads you are running. You can write one that verifies that an application has started, for example.

= How to create a health check script for your application

You can create workload or application health check scripts in the text editor of your choice. Save the scripts in the `/etc/greenboot/check/required.d` directory. When a script in the `/etc/greenboot/check/required.d` directory exits with an error, greenboot triggers a reboot in an attempt to heal the system.

[NOTE]
====
Any script in the `/etc/greenboot/check/required.d` directory triggers a reboot if it exits with an error.
====

If your health check logic requires any post-check steps, you can also create additional scripts and save them in the relevant greenboot directories. For example:

* You can also place shell scripts you want to run after a boot has been declared successful in `/etc/greenboot/green.d`.
* You can place shell scripts you want to run after a boot has been declared failed in `/etc/greenboot/red.d`. For example, if you have steps to heal the system before restarting, you can create scripts for your use case and place them in the `/etc/greenboot/red.d` directory.
